5. 1 trafficAsten SSA Allure Plank and Tile Installation Instructions Tools needed Measuring tape utility knife or vinyl cutter straight edge hand roller 75 to 100 Ib floor roller sharp shears for cutting around irregular objects and also a heat gun painters gun or hairdryer for reheating planks or replacing planks Material needed for installation Most installations require 10 overage for cutting waste and mistakes but that can vary depending upon the room size and layout It is always recommended to have extra planks available after the installation is completed for future needs or replacement Make sure the correct of cartons and pattern color name match the PO are on the job site and also make sure all of the cartons are from the same run dye lot The run is located on the ends of the cartons Some slight color variation can happen from run to run Always make sure the customer is ok with the color variation if different dye lots are on the job site before the installation begins Always install planks tiles from more than one box at a time min 3 cartons IMPORTANT INFORMATION Conditioning Allure prior to installation Allure must be acclimated in the room of installation for a minimum of 48 hours with the temperature between 65 85F 18 30C before during and after installation The buildings HVAC should be turned on for at least two weeks before installation Product should be stored in a dry area and sta

To keep your floor looking its best dust mop or vacuum hard surface vacuum attachment your floor at least twice a week Do it more often on floors with heavy traffic Do not use a household dust cleaner of any kind as this may cause the floor to become slick or damage the finish Simply sweep the floor as often as needed Do not allow pets with unclipped nails to damage your allure floor It may result in severe scratching to the surface The same is true for any high heeled shoes that do not have proper tips on the heels Pet urine can be harmful to allure Clean as quickly as possible Failure to clean quickly may result in damaging the floor Avoid exposure to direct sunlight for prolonged periods of time During peak sunlight hours use drapes or blinds to minimize the direct sunlight on the allure floor Most types of flooring will be affected by continuous strong sunlight To avoid an uneven appearance please consider relocations of any area rugs from time to time In addition excessive temperatures are not good for resilient floors Some natural ventilation or intermittent air conditioning in vacant homes should be considered Long term continuous inside temperatures over 95F 35C combined with strong direct sunlight will damage your allure floor and cause the installation to fail 2010 trafficASteR S lt allure Allure Plank and Tile Installation Instructions Regular maintenance Food spills should be cleaned up as

8. cked no more than 3 high with at least 4 of airflow around the cartons Do not leave next to heat or cooling ducts Leave the planks inside the cartons to insure the Grip Strip remains clean Keep dust dirt and foreign particles from contaminating the Grip Strip Following these steps is CRITICAL for adhesive performance during installation Failure to follow these guidelines will void the warranty Allure installation limitations Allure is for interior installations and only in temperature controlled environments You can not install Allure in Solariums Sunrooms over Carpets or any Exterior Application including seasonal porches camping trailers and boats Avoid long term exposure to direct sunlight Failure to properly shade Allure from the effects of the sun can damage buckle the floor Allure is not intended for use on stairs or any vertical surface Failure to follow these guidelines will void the warranty IMPORTANT NOTE Heat and cold resistant Our adhesive can not get down to 15F 10C or not higher than 95F 35C for an extended period of time Long term exposure to freezing cold or hot tropical temperature will damage the floor or cause the adhesive to fail trafficAster SSA Allure Plank and Tile Installation Instructions Subfloor Preparation Allure can be installed over most existing floors including wood vinyl linoleum ceramic tiles and concrete All subfloors must be sound solid and have little flexibility Tol

10. erance is 3 16 over 8 Approved Subfloors Concrete Any large cracks or voids must be filled with a cementitious patching leveling compound over 1 8 x 1 8 Please note Allure is water resistant and will withstand holding water for short periods of time if the product is installed properly Allure is not flood proof Allure is not meant as water proofing material nor a solution for moisture Moisture intrusion is a totally different situation that can arise with new and old concrete that exhibits very high levels of hydrostatic pressure in combination with very high levels of alkalinity This combination provides a substance that is highly corrosive No floor covering including Allure can withstand the long term corrosive nature of this chemical Hydro static pressure exceeding 8 Ibs using the calcium chloride test method and or a P H test indicates alkalinity levels in excess of 9 steps must be taken to separate Allure from the source of the corrosive effect of this chemical Excessive moisture in the subfloor can cause mold and mildew and other moisture related issues including but not limited to trapping of the moisture emissions under Allure Under these circumstances the concrete needs to be treated with a floor sealer that seals the concrete under the 8 Ibs or a moisture vapor barrier 6 mil poly is installed This is necessary to avoid the corrosive effects Newly poured concrete floors must cure for a minimum of 90 days
